Definição

This expression warns that children may be listening to adult conversations, especially talks not meant for them. It reminds adults to be careful about what they say around kids.

Ouça em Contexto

Be careful—little pitchers have big ears.

Don't talk about scary stories now; little pitchers have big ears.

Let's wait until the kids go to bed—little pitchers have big ears.

Hey, change the subject! Little pitchers have big ears and Tommy is right there.
